About Baazi Games :
Baazi Games is a group of companies operational in a variety of online games.
Having started in the year 2014 with its first gaming product, PokerBaazi.com, which is now India's leading poker website, Baazi Games now offers more gaming products such as BalleBaazi.com, a fast growing cricket fantasy game and RummyBaazi.com, a traditional Indian card game.
Baazi Games caters to a registered user base of over 1 Million and is committed to the growth of online skill gaming industry in India.
Bollywood actress Sunny Leone and olympic medallist boxer Vijender Singh have been the brand ambassadors of PokerBaazi.com.
Baazi Games was a brain child of Navkiran Singh, an IT graduate & a passionate poker player at heart.
All products at Baazi Games are home grown, aimed at providing a great gaming experience comparable at a global level.
As a Principal Engineer, you will be responsible for architecting mission-critical systems, mentoring engineers, and ensuring robust, secure, and scalable backend infrastructure for millions of concurrent players.
Responsibilities :
- Architect and design scalable backend systems capable of handling real-time data and high traffic.
- Build and secure microservices with industry best practices in encryption, authentication, and data protection.
- Apply expertise in parallel computing to improve performance, thread safety, and concurrency handling.
- Drive seamless service deployment and orchestration using Kubernetes, Docker, and CI / CD pipelines.
- Lead architectural decision-making and evaluate multiple frameworks, tools, and technologies for optimal fit.
- Own technical metrics, track system performance, and ensure continual optimization.
- Troubleshoot production issues, ensure system resilience, and deliver zero-downtime releases.
- Collaborate across engineering, product, and infrastructure teams to drive strategic initiatives.
- Mentor and guide junior team members through code reviews, architectural discussions, and best practices.
- Stay updated with evolving backend technologies, security protocols, and system design innovations.
Requirements :
8+ years of backend development experience, including system design and large-scale architecture.In-depth knowledge of network protocols (TCP / IP, HTTP / HTTPS, DNS, WebSockets).Strong background in network security, including securing APIs and data encryption.Proven experience with parallel computing, thread management, and concurrency control.Proficiency in container orchestration tools such as Kubernetes and Docker.Familiarity with cloud platforms like AWS, GCP, or Azure.Solid understanding of CI / CD practices and automation pipelines.Versatility to learn new languages or tech stacks as needed; proficiency in at least one OOP language.Excellent communication and cross-functional collaboration skills.Good to have :
Experience mentoring or leading engineering teams.Familiarity with Infrastructure as Code(e., Terraform, CloudFormation).Exposure to performance tuning, system integration, and large-scale data systems(ref : hirist.tech)